WebJun 24, 2024 · About 16% of America's overall enlisted personnel are women. In the Marine Corps, the number is only 8%, the lowest of any branch by far, according to the Council on Foreign Relations. The next closest is the Army, where women make up 14% of enlisted personnel. ... In general, the Marine Corps shares many resources with the other branches of the United States Armed Forces. However, the Corps has consistently sought to maintain its own identity with regard to mission, funding, and assets, while utilizing support available from the larger branches.
